Tailor Gresham Blake Opens Shoreditch Store

Brighton tailor Gresham Blake has opened his second London store right in the heart of the ‘ditch’ on Commercial Street.  The move provides further evidence of Shoreditch cementing its position as a hub for up market and high-end fashion.  Gresham Blake specialises in offering tailor made, bespoke, made to mesure suits as well as bespoke shirts for men and women.  The approach to tailoring is described as ‘relaxed’ offering a ‘welcome alternative to Savile Row, while providng the same level of service and quality’.

Prices for men start from £690 for a two piece suit and £550 for women, I understand this is quite reasonably priced for the bespoke suit world, especially for suits of such a high quality.  The launch of the store was supported by celebrities such as actor Ray Winstone and his daughter Jamie, comedian Steve Coogan, Channel 4 news presenter Krishnan Guru Murthy and Mitch Winehouse
